World Princess Week: What Is It and Where to Celebrate

First things first, what exactly is World Princess Week? World Princess Week is a globally celebrated event that takes place every August (World Princess Week 2023 runs from August 20 to 26), dedicated to honoring the courage, kindness, and independence embodied by Disney's beloved princess characters. It's a time to embrace the magic of these iconic characters and their timeless stories that continue to inspire people of all ages. While World Princess Week is celebrated around the world, there's no better place to immerse yourself in the princess magic than at Disney destinations. Whether you choose to visit the Walt Disney World® Resort in Florida, Disneyland® Resort in California, or even set sail on a Disney Cruise Line adventure, the options for enchantment are endless.



1. Meet & Greets with Princesses:

Castle Coaches Travel owner Colette holding a lantern with Rapunzel on the Disney Magic during a Disney Cruise.

Prepare to be starstruck as you come face-to-face with your favorite Disney princesses. From Cinderella's sparkling gown to Ariel's mermaid tail, these meet-and-greet experiences allow you to interact, take photos, and make cherished memories with the princesses who have captured your heart.

Meeting the Disney Princesses are easily some of the most popular and memorable character interactions, because of this, they can take a decent chunk of time out of your day. However, for wannabe royalty, we think it’s definitely time well spent.


For the most part, the Disney Princesses aren’t out and about greeting guests constantly throughout the day. They need their beauty rest, after all. The easiest way to check which princesses are holding court each day is by looking at either the My Disney Experience app for Disney World or the Disneyland app. Here you can see a list of all the princesses currently making an appearance, as well as where you will find them with times, if applicable. There are some character locations where princesses make appearances basically all day long, others for set times in the day. At Disneyland® Resort, you will find many characters don't have set times or locations and just wander around, which we find extra magical as you never know who will pop up. Official locations where Disney Princess can be found throughout the day include: Walt Disney World

Magic Kingdom

  • Agrabah in Adventureland – Jasmine

  • Ariel’s Grotto in Fantasyland – Ariel (Ariel from the animated story)

  • Enchanted Glade Gazebo in Liberty Square – Merida

  • Princess Fairytale Hall in Fantasyland– Cinderella, Tiana and two visiting princesses (typically Rapunzel and Elena of Avalor)

Epcot

  • France Fragrance Gardens Gazebo in World Showcase’s France Pavilion – Princess Aurora

  • France Promenade in World Showcase’s France Pavilion – Belle (sometimes accompanied by Beast)

  • Germany Wishing Well in World Showcase’s Germany Pavilion – Snow White

  • Morocco near the Waterfront in World Showcase’s Morroco Pavilion – Princess Jasmine

  • Royal Sommerhus in World Showcase’s Norway Pavilion – Anna and Elsa

  • Great Hall of China in in World Showcase’s China Pavilion – Mulan

Disney’s Hollywood Studios

  • Animation Courtyard inside Walt Disney Presents– live-action Ariel

Disney’s Animal Kingdom Theme Park

  • Character Landing in Discovery island – Moana

  • Discovery River Lagoon in Discovery Island – Pocahontas


Disneyland

Disneyland Park

  • Near “it’s a small world” in Fantasyland – live-action Ariel

  • Royal Hall located in Fantasyland


Disney Cruise Line

  • You will often find Tiana, Snow White, Ariel, Belle, Cinderella, Rapunzel and even Moana on some ships. Locations and times will be available in the Navigator App once onboard.


Aulani, A Disney Resort & Spa

  • It can be SO hard to take photos with Moana at Disney Parks since she’s a rare character. But she’s easy to find at Disney Aulani Resort in Hawaii!


2. Princess Tea on Disney Cruise Line:

Little girls with Cinderella, Belle and Tiana during Royal Court, Royal Tea on Disney Cruise Line.

Embark on a magical journey aboard the Disney Cruise Line and indulge in a royal tea party fit for a princess. For an added fee, children ages 3 to 12 can sip tea, nibble on delectable treats, and share stories with beloved princesses as they regale you with tales from their kingdoms. The fanciful menu includes a selection of herbal teas and 2 delicious courses—one sweet and one savory. Plus, every child will leave with a distinguished assortment of gifts as a keepsake of their teatime experience. Cost is $220 per child and $69 per adult and despite the high price – it often sells out before any other onboard activities or port adventures, other than the elusive cabanas on Castaway Cay. In fact, if you’re not at least a Castaway Club silver member, you may not even get the chance to book a spot.

Reservations can be booked within the Disney Cruise Line Navigator App/ DCL Website once one is paid in full and the specific Onboard Booking Window has opened. Please note that this special experience is designed for children ages 3 to 12 and their parent(s) or guardian, solo adults are not eligible for this event.. Children in attendance ages 13 to 17 will be charged the adult price. This elegant and immersive experience is a must for both young and young-at-heart princesses.


3. Princess Themed Rooms at Disney Resorts:

Extend the magic beyond the parks by staying in princess-themed rooms at select Disney Resorts. Imagine tucking in for the night in a room adorned with motifs from your favorite fairy tales. From royal bedspreads to enchanting décor, these accommodations let you live out your princess fantasies even in your downtime. Certain Disney resorts offer rooms styled after some of your favorite Disney Princesses. Of course, there aren’t too many of them available. So, be sure to make your reservation early to take advantage of these storybook accommodations. Disney resort hotels with regal rooms include:

Walt Disney World

  • Disney’s Polynesian Village ResortMoana-inspired rooms with nods to Moana and her animal friends, Pua and Hei Hei, as well as a giant accent wall themed after Maui’s tattoos


Royal Rooms at Disney's Port Orleans Riverside with princess details.



  • Disney’s Caribbean Beach Resort – Bright and airy 5th-sleeper rooms lightly inspired by The Little Mermaid with themed artwork and an aquatic color scheme. Important to note, there is a very limited number of this room type and only a request can be made, which is never a guarantee.




Disneyland

  • Disneyland Hotel – Fairytale Suite dazzling with luxurious fabrics and silhouettes, princess-inspired artwork, a beautiful hand-cut mosaic of a stylized Sleeping Beauty Castle and even an appearance by Tinker Bell



Disney Cruise Line

  • Disney Wish – All Inside, Oceanview and Verandah staterooms are themed to one of the following: Cinderella, Frozen, Princess and the Frog, Sleeping Beauty, Little Mermaid or Moana. The stories are infused into the design, which allows everyone to feel magical and to believe that dreams come true. If a specific theme is desired, that will determine the category and deck to book.   • Concierge Staterooms on the Disney Wish – Disney storytelling soars to new heights inside these rooms that feature a premium level of service. Stay in either a Tangled-inspired cabin with a private verandah or one of the 7 specially themed staterooms that pay tribute to The Little Mermaid and features floor-to-ceiling windows that look out to sea.

  • Royal Suites on the Disney Wish –Four royal suites that celebrate the gilded world of Disney Animation’s “Sleeping Beauty,” with two Princess Aurora Royal Suites and two Briar Rose Royal Suites. Each pair includes a single-floor option and a two-story configuration, the first of their kind for the Disney fleet.

  • Concierge Wish Tower Suite on the Disney Wish – two-story Funnel Suite (the first suite inside a funnel on a Cruise Ship). The two-story suite has three bedrooms, a living room, a kitchenette, 4 bathrooms, and stunning views. It is lightly themed to Disney’s Moana.

5. Dining Locations with Princess Characters:

Cinderella and Castle Coaches Travel owner Colette during a meet and greet at Cinderella's Royal Table, located at Walt Disney World.

Savor delectable cuisine in the company of Disney princesses at special dining locations. Whether it's an enchanting breakfast, a royal lunch, or a regal dinner, you can dine like royalty and share memorable moments with your favorite princess characters. Imagine this: you're enjoying a delectable meal, and suddenly, your favorite Disney princess walks up to your table, ready to engage in conversation, pose for photos, and create unforgettable memories. Character dining allows you to savor every bite of your meal while seamlessly transitioning into magical interactions with iconic characters. No need to queue up for meet-and-greets separately – it's all seamlessly integrated into your dining experience. On top of that, the restaurant may even immerse you in the princesses’ stories with a highly themed dining room, making your meal even more enchanting.


Character dining experiences can happen differently from resort to resort and even restaurant to restaurant. At Walt Disney World® Resort in Florida, princesses typically come straight to your table allowing some one-on-one time with you and the rest of your party. However, at the Disneyland® Resort in California, the one and only princess meal, you will generally need to go to them. Either way, we think Disney Princess dining is a fun (and delicious) way to celebrate World Princess Week. Keep in mind that dining is subject to availability and can be booked starting 60 days before arrival for length of stay at Disney World and starting 60 days from a specific date at Disneyland. Characters can always change as well. For extra magic, be sure and pack those prince and princess dresses to wear!


Princess dining experiences at Disney World and Disneyland include:


Walt Disney World

  • Akershus Royal Banquet Hall in Epcot’s Norway Pavilion – Enjoy a Scandinavian-inspired family-style meal alongside appearances by princesses like Ariel, Aurora, Belle, Cinderella and Snow White

  • Cinderella’s Royal Table in Magic Kingdom’s Fantasyland – Indulge in an upscale American-style prix-fixe breakfast, lunch or dinner in Cinderella Castle and table-side visits from Ariel, Aurora, Cinderella, Jasmine and Snow White.

  • Story Book Dining at Artist Point with Snow White in Disney’s Wilderness Lodge – Be transported to an enchanted forest while enjoying a prix-fixe menu of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s-inspired dishes and appearances by Snow White, the Evil Queen, Dopey and Grumpy

  • Be Our Guest Restaurant – Step into the story of Beauty and the Beast at this French-inspired restaurant which boasts elaborately designed dining rooms styled after the animated film and possible sightings of the Beast. Important to note, you won't find Belle here, just Beast, but the location is stunning and is fit for any princess.

Disneyland

  • Disney Princess Breakfast Adventures at Napa Rose in Disney’s Grand Californian Hotel – Greet the morning with a decadent three-course breakfast and appearances by princesses like Mulan, Belle, Jasmine, Cinderella, Aurora, Rapunzel, Ariel, Tiana and Pocahontas.
